多种自监督学习(SSL)方法表明,减少特征嵌入空间中的冗余是有效表示学习的重要手段。然而,这些方法仅关注特征间的成对相关性,忽略了更复杂的冗余形式。为此,本文正式定义了嵌入空间冗余的概念,并引入可捕捉更复杂高阶依赖关系的冗余度量。我们数学分析了这些度量之间的关系,并在常见SSL方法的嵌入空间中进行了实证测量。基于发现,我们提出自监督学习预测性最小化(SSLPM),该方法通过编码器与预测器之间的竞争机制,分别抑制和利用依赖关系以降低冗余。实验表明,SSLPM在性能上可与当前最先进方法比肩,且最佳表现的SSL方法均表现出低嵌入空间冗余,暗示即便无显式冗余减少机制的方法也隐式实现了冗余降低。

原文摘要 · Abstract (English)

Several self-supervised learning (SSL) approaches have shown that redundancy reduction in the feature embedding space is an effective tool for representation learning. However, these methods consider a narrow notion of redundancy, focusing on pairwise correlations between features. To address this limitation, we formalize the notion of embedding space redundancy and introduce redundancy measures that capture more complex, higher-order dependencies. We mathematically analyze the relationships between these metrics, and empirically measure these redundancies in the embedding spaces of common SSL methods. Based on our findings, we propose Self Supervised Learning with Predictability Minimization (SSLPM) as a method for reducing redundancy in the embedding space. SSLPM combines an encoder network with a predictor engaging in a competitive game of reducing and exploiting dependencies respectively. We demonstrate that SSLPM is competitive with state-of-the-art methods and find that the best performing SSL methods exhibit low embedding space redundancy, suggesting that even methods without explicit redundancy reduction mechanisms perform redundancy reduction implicitly.
